COLE BEASLEY: A big opportunity
Since he started playing football, former SMU receiver Cole Beasley has been told he's too small. But all the way through his college career, he has been among the most productive players on the field. Now in camp with the Dallas Cowboys, Beasley is hoping to prove his doubters wrong again. Beasley visited with PonyFans.com to break down his chances and discuss what he has to do to make the Dallas roster.

Not sure if the Cowboys will give him a legitimate chance to compete. I have a feeling they'll try to keep him on the PS and then lose him to a team, similar to what happened with Amendola, who then ended up being a key part of someone else's team.
Re: COLE BEASLEY: A big opportunity
That wouldn't be a big surprise. I think he'll be productive enough that he'll stay through camp, but no matter how much he does, a lot of teams will be leery of putting an undrafted free agent that size on the roster. I could see him on the practice squad, but I hope some team (probably Pittsburgh or Washington) gives him a chance on the 53-man roster.

Apparently cole was a priority free agent for the Cowboys. The article isn't about him, but he was mentioned.
"A number of you may recall OCC's piece on the UDFA's signing bonuses. A quick scan of the page will show that Benford did not receive any signing bonus. Essentially, it appears that he wasn't a priority free agent. Saalim Hakim, Cole Beasley, and Donavon Kemp each received bonuses, also at the receiver position.
So what makes Benford so special, if the Cowboys didn't even offer him a signing bonus?"
From Blogging the Boys
